Sawyer Fredericks Bio
Sawyer Fredericks is an Americana singer-songwriter from a small farm in upstate New York, known for his emotive vocals, thoughtful lyrics, and raw, roots-driven sound. He gained national recognition at 16 when he won Season 8 of The Voice, captivating audiences with his soulful performances. Following his major label debut A Good Storm with Republic Records, Sawyer embraced an independent path, releasing Hide Your Ghost and Flowers For You, both of which showcased his artistic growth and earned critical acclaim. Two tracks from Flowers For You—“Born” and “Amen”—won top honors at the Independent Music Awards, while “Born” received national airplay on SiriusXM and was featured in Amazon Music’s folk playlists.
Fredericks continues to evolve as an artist, blending folk, rock, and blues influences to create music that is authentic. He’s been featured in People Magazine, American Songwriter, and Billboard, and has showcased at Folk Alliance, SxSW, Americana Fest and BMI Island Hopper Songwriter Fest. On Earth Day 2025, Sawyer released his folk rock album, No Need To Wonder, that explores themes of home, environmental responsibility and social change. His fourth independent album reflects his deep connection to nature and personal storytelling.
Whether performing solo or with his band, Sawyer remains committed to creating music that resonates deeply with listeners.
